Industry Trends: High-Efficiency Condensing and Combination Boilers

A key trend is the dominance of high-efficiency condensing gas boilers, which are now the standard in many regions. Another major trend is the rise of combination (combi) gas boilers, which provide both heating and instant hot water from a single, compact unit, making them ideal for smaller homes.

The development of gas boilers with modulating burners for precise temperature control and efficiency is a key trend. The integration of smart technology for remote control and monitoring is a growing trend. The focus on reducing NOx emissions is a key trend. The trend towards using gas boilers in hybrid systems with heat pumps is gaining traction.

Challenges: Carbon Emissions and Future Fuel Availability

The primary challenges for gas boilers are their contribution to carbon emissions and the long-term uncertainty regarding the future availability of natural gas. Gas combustion produces CO2, a major greenhouse gas. The long-term availability and cost of natural gas are subject to market and geopolitical factors.

The pressure to decarbonize heating is a major challenge. The need to comply with increasingly stringent emissions regulations adds to manufacturing costs. The competition from electric heat pumps is increasing. The perception of natural gas as a fossil fuel is a challenge for some consumers.

Future Outlook: Hydrogen-Blend and Hydrogen-Ready Boilers

The future of gas boilers will be defined by their ability to run on hydrogen and hydrogen-natural gas blends. Boilers will be designed to be "hydrogen-ready," meaning they can operate on 100% hydrogen, allowing a gradual transition to a zero-carbon fuel without requiring a full boiler replacement.

The development of boilers that can efficiently combust different blends of gas and hydrogen will be a key trend. The integration of gas boilers with solar thermal systems for pre-heating water will be a focus. The focus on reducing the carbon footprint of gas boiler manufacturing will be a key trend. The market will see a continued push for even higher efficiency levels.
